About
- Devon Myers Kolomick is the Chair of CGA Law Firm’s Municipal Practice Group and is a Shareholder at CGA Law Firm
- She provides general legal service to individuals and businesses in the areas of estate planning and administration, real estate, business law and municipal law
- She completed her Juris Doctorate from the Widener University School of Law, magna cum laude, where she was a member of the Widener Law Review
- Devon received her Bachelor’s degree in political science from the University of Pittsburgh, cum laude
- Prior to joining CGA Law Firm, Devon served as a judicial law clerk to the Honorable Penny L. Blackwell in the Court of Common Pleas of York County, Pennsylvania
- During her clerkship, she handled matters involving the Orphans’ Court, adoptions, incapacitation hearings, and estates and trusts
- Devon primarily focuses her practice on real estate transactions
- drafting ordinances, resolutions, and contracts for public agencies
- representation of applicants requesting zoning relief, including variances, special exceptions, and curative amendments
- representation of businesses and drafting contracts
- and estate planning and estate administration
- She is an active member of the York County Bar Association
- Devon is the co-chair for the Law Day Committee and is also a member of the Young Lawyers Division
- Devon serves her community as a member of Women Living United, an initiative of the United Way of York County, and the Parliament Arts Organization’s Governance Committee, and previously served on the Boards of Crispus Attucks and The Arc of York County
